Setting the stage for major airlines mergers in future, Delta Airlines and Northwest Airlines will come together in a $3.1 billion deal to create the world's biggest airlines. The alliance, retaining the name and flag of Delta, comes in the backdrop of a weak economy and growing competition from Europe and with an aim to contain the rising fuel and operational costs.

A man ignited a small explosive device on board an international flight headed to the United States on Friday, in a suspected terrorist attack, informed the White House.A fellow passenger, traveling on the flight from Amsterdam to Detroit, spotted the man and alerted the cabin crew. He put out the explosive with a blanket and isolated the terror suspect with the help of the cabin crew.The man carrying the explosive was identified as Umar Farouk Abdulmutallab, 23.

Umar Farouk Abdulmutallab, a Nigerian who allegedly tried to blow up a US plane, had "sneaked" into Nigeria on December 24, a day ahead of the failed terror bid, country's information minister has said. "The man in question had lived outside the country for a while. He sneaked into Nigeria on December 24, 2009 and left the same day," Dora Akunyili, Nigerian information minister said.
